#8700e2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8700e2 is composed of 52.9% red, 0%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.3%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 275.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 44.3%. #8700e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00ff with #0f00c5.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

#8700e2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8700e2 has RGB values of R:135, G:0,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:1,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 8847586.

Hex triplet 8700e2 #8700e2
RGB Decimal 135, 0, 226 rgb(135,0,226)
RGB Percent 52.9, 0, 88.6 rgb(52.9%,0%,88.6%)
CMYK 40, 100, 0, 11
HSL 275.8°, 100, 44.3 hsl(275.8,100%,44.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 275.8°, 100, 88.6
Web Safe 9900cc #9900cc
CIE-LAB 38.971, 77.838, -80.069
XYZ 23.717, 10.642, 72.752
xyY 0.221, 0.099, 10.642
CIE-LCH 38.971, 111.668, 314.19
CIE-LUV 38.971, 19.445, -116.445
Hunter-Lab 32.622, 72.684, -109.389
Binary 10000111, 00000000, 11100010

Shades and Tints of #8700e2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06000a is the darkest color, while #fbf6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8700e2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#73687a is the less saturated color, while #8700e2 is the most saturated one.
